Tremble, Cowards: his Innocence and his Virtues are known to me. ch. XVI, Louis-Joseph Masquelier, 1767 AD

Plate 3 of the original french first edition of jean-françois marmontel's controversial and banned novel on the life of belisarius, illustrated. Illustrated with a frontispiece, and three plates. Date: 1767 AD. Collection: Bibliothèque nationale de France. Belisaire Marmontel plate 3
